Summary
EDI Business Consultant for the harmonization and rollout of the electronic data interchange (EDI) solution to the client customers.
The EDI Business Consultant will focus primarily on executing user acceptance testing of a new harmonized EDI solution. This role may also help troubleshoot and resolve production EDI ordering through invoicing issues on an as needed basis using their subject matter expertise.
Responsibilities
- Provide subject matter expertise and operational support to internal business partners
- Ensure communications to stakeholders to communicate resolutions to EDI related issues
- Develop process and system improvement recommendations for internal systems and workflows to help drive overall efficiency
- Develop and maintain both internal and client-facing documentation
- Assist with training and mentoring new hires, including gathering/developing training materials, developing training plans and initiating skills reinforcement as needed
- Troubleshoot and provide 3rd tier analysis, support and guidance on moderate to complex EDI issues
- X12: 850-Purchase Order
- X12: 855-Order Acknowledgement
- X12: 856-Advanced Shipping Notification/ASN
- X12: 810-Supplier Invoice
- X12: 824-Application Advice
